Jubilant FoodWorks sets AGM for Aug 27, proposes ₹1.20 dividend
Jubilant FoodWorks schedules its 31st AGM for August 27, 2026, to approve the FY25-26 annual report and a ₹1.20 per share dividend. The record date is July 17, 2026. Shareholders must update KYC and tax details by August 6 to ensure proper TDS application.

Jubilant FoodWorks will hold its 31st Annual General Meeting on Thursday, August 27, 2026, at 11:00 a.m. (IST) via Video Conferencing/Other Audio Visual Means (VC/OAVM). The Board of Directors recommends a dividend of ₹1.20 per fully paid-up equity share of ₹2 each for FY25-26, representing a 60% payout ratio. This proposal seeks shareholder approval alongside the adoption of the Integrated Annual Report. The record date for dividend entitlement is July 17, 2026, determining eligibility for shareholders holding equity shares on this date.
The meeting agenda includes standard statutory approvals and the dividend declaration. In compliance with Regulation 36(1)(b) of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, the company will dispatch the AGM notice and annual report electronically to members with registered email IDs. Members without registered emails will receive a physical letter containing the weblink to access these documents. The documents are also available on the company’s website and stock exchange platforms.
Key Dates and Procedures
Shareholders must adhere to specific deadlines to participate in voting and ensure correct tax treatment of dividends. Remote e-voting facilities are available prior to the AGM, with additional e-voting options during the meeting for VC/OAVM attendees who have not voted remotely.

Tax Deduction at Source on Dividend
Dividend income is taxable under the Income Tax Act, 1961, read with the Finance Act, 2020. Jubilant FoodWorks must deduct tax at source (TDS) based on the shareholder’s residential status and category. To prevent deduction at the highest applicable rate, shareholders must upload requisite tax declarations (Form 15G/15H) via the designated link by August 06, 2026. Failure to submit these documents may result in higher withholding taxes.
Compliance and Investor Actions
Members holding shares in physical form are urged to update bank details and KYC information using Form ISR-1 with the Registrar to an Issue and Share Transfer Agent, Link Intime India Private Limited. Demat holders should coordinate with their Depository Participants. These updates are mandatory for electronic dividend credits and grievance lodging, as per SEBI’s Master Circular dated February 6, 2026.
